Press 2 times quickly to transfer both frequency and mode to VFO B.  
Then, press and hold to go into Split Operation.

Or, even easier, using a program like WinWarbler that decodes multiple 
traces, you can pick your transmit frequency and watch the receive side 
in a separate frame.  That is the way I would do PSK split.

> At the risk of beating the same old expired equine, this is because the
> radio's SPLIT function is disabled unless you already have the other VFO
> and mode set in a way that allows you to go SPLIT. This is a bad thing and
> a flaw in the K3's operational logic.
>
> I have pointed out that this is a flaw previously, and yours is just
> another example that proves the point.
>
> The way it should work is that when you PRESS and HOLD SPLIT,
>
> ***AND *ONLY IF* both VFO's are NOT on the same band and mode***
>
> the radio should do a VFOA->VFOB and then enable SPLIT. Otherwise, if both
> VFOs are already on the same band and mode, it should only enable SPLIT
> without first making the VFOs equal.
>
> The error message that it won't allow SPLIT when the VFO and mode is
> different serves no useful purpose and is a waste of time. Talk about
> ergonomic overhead!

>>>>> Hi all:
>>>>>
>>>>> A local friend brought this to my attention.
>>>>>
>>>>> Seems he is trying to set Split on PSK31 using the radio
>>>>> built in PSK31 keyer/decoder and terminal via RS232.
>>>>> When he tries to set Split, the radio
>>>>> tells him "SPL N/A".
>>>>>
>>>>> I tried this, and I can set Split to function normally in
>>>>> RTTY, both AFSK and FSK, but I get the same indication
>>>>> when I try to set a Split using PSK 31.  Im not a digital
>>>>> mode person, but I do understand that you can do this
>>>> sort of thing using a computer decoder.  My friend prefers
>>>>> not to use a computer, and really enjoys the internal PSK
>>>>> transmit/receive feature using the CW paddkes.
>>>>>
>>>>> He tells me the manual does not explain the issue.  He's
>>>>> right!
>>>>> He does not have a second receiver.  I do, and can work
>>>>> around the issue this way.  I can also work around the
>>>>> issue by using XIT, but it is cumbersome.
>>>>>
>>>>> Is this a firmware bug or is this normal?  What's the
>>>>> secret to setting split in PSK31?
